Agency official reports warrants, training and a state accreditation milestone

Pottsville meeting · August 27, 2024

Summary

An agency official reported multiple warrants issued in an ongoing investigation, said the department completed applicant testing and training, and announced the department received a tier accreditation certificate from the Arkansas Association of Chiefs of Police.

An agency official updated the meeting on recent law-enforcement activity, saying two search warrants were executed in an active investigation and the department has issued 41 failure-to-appear warrants and 62 failure-to-pay warrants.

The official said the department conducted limited in-person training this month, completed about 100 total training hours among members last month (described as approximate), and has started applicant testing to fill a vacancy left July 19. On accreditation, the speaker said the department was evaluated by the Arkansas Association of Chiefs of Police and will be awarded a tier accreditation certificate; the official described the department as the first to receive that tier in the state.

The official also reported operational statistics, saying the department logged 35 calls in July. A participant asked about an update on a missing person; the official acknowledged the question but did not provide additional details in the excerpt.

The official said the department reapplied for a grant it had not previously received and placed near the top three in the current round; they said the department plans to apply for another grant in the future.

The meeting did not record a formal decision tied to these reports; the updates were delivered for information and to record operational status.
